About Kheireddine
Kheireddine carries a deep resonance, a name that immediately evokes a sense of devout strength and historical gravitas. Rooted in Arabic, meaning "goodness of the faith," it’s a choice that speaks to parents who value a profound spiritual connection and a name with enduring cultural significance. This isn't just a traditional name; it’s one that has maintained a consistent presence from medieval times right into the contemporary era, particularly in North Africa and the Middle East, suggesting a timeless appeal rather than a fleeting trend. For families looking to honor their heritage with a name that is both powerful and intrinsically linked to Islamic identity, Kheireddine offers an authentic and distinguished option.

Frequently Asked Questions About Kheireddine
What is the cultural significance of the name Kheireddine?
Kheireddine is deeply associated with Islamic culture, reflecting strong faith and historical continuity within Muslim communities.
Is Kheireddine a common name today?
While it has historical roots, Kheireddine remains a stable and popular choice in several North African and Middle Eastern countries like Algeria, Tunisia, Morocco, and Saudi Arabia.
